Climate change is a major issue facing the world today. Green finance is a strategy that involves using financial resources to support environmentally-friendly products and activities with the goal of promoting sustainable development and mitigating the negative impacts of climate change. In Thailand, green finance presents opportunities to support the country's transition to a more environmentally friendly economy. This study aims to examine the current state of green finance in Thailand, identify potential opportunities and challenges, and propose recommendations to promote its growth. The study will follow a qualitative research approach using secondary data sources, such as academic journals, reports, and databases, to explore existing literature and information on green finance and sustainable development in Thailand.
The data found that green finance in Thailand offers various benefits for sustainable development, including access to capital for environmentally and socially responsible projects such as renewable energy and energy efficiency. Apart from that, Thailand also has plenty of green investment opportunities, especially in renewable energy, transportation, and energy-efficient buildings. However, main Challenges to implementing green finance in Thailand are limited awareness and understanding of green finance, no clear regulatory framework, lack of capacity and expertise, and limited availability of green financial products and services. Political and economic instability can also create uncertainty and risk for investors.
